Output 3d80db699a86f192830325259479e1b787f593a31a59a64bc036f0f70a629e49:0

value
6972144448627
script pubkey
OP_0 OP_PUSHBYTES_20 d7c17830f4a5a715370afcac85ad29f852574fa2
address
tb1q6lqhsv855kn32dc2ljkgttfflpf9wnazuleq6s
transaction
3d80db699a86f192830325259479e1b787f593a31a59a64bc036f0f70a629e49
confirmations
163138
spent
true